  • @WILD:

    The axis power would have to declare its self at war w/US on its own turn (before combat move) in order to raid the convoy on US turn (collect income). Then when the US turn comes round the US would have to declare its self at war to collect its war time bonus. The US could also make attacks that turn as well. You can’t just move a German sub to the convoy zone then on the US’s turn announce by the way we are at war and I’m now costing you $.

    Exactly right.

    “Units” to many of us is short for “military units”, meaning movable pieces.
    Facilities are facilities, not units.  The rulebook is very ambiguous there, by just saying “units”.  That’s why calvin asked - because the reader can’t tell for sure.

    I’m sorry, but there is no ambiguity in the rules here.  Facilities are listed as one of four subclasses of “units” in the Unit Profiles section, and they are referred to as “units” several times elsewhere in the rules.  Land, air and sea units (the other three subclasses) are referred to collectively as “combat units”, which is what you have referred to as “military units”.

    If I may be so bold as to interpret the intent of Calvin’s question, I believe it was to be sure that the wording of the NO was intended to intentionally include facilities, which it was.  If it had intended to exclude them, it would have said “combat units” rather than simply “units”.
